Many of us will have sat through an interview, promotion board or similar and thought "who put this together". Despite best intentions some of them are a shambles with very little consistency and not driven by data or experience. It might be the first time that person has ever interviewed anyone and has had 30 minutes of training on how to mark the "tick sheet".

These things are also resource heavy, time consuming and expensive and getting this wrong causes disengagement, damage to moral, grievances and at worst great people not joining or progressing in the sector. So how to get the best people in the right roles in the fire service. Occupational Psychologist Hannah Valance gives us insight, clarity and data from her long career of study and real world application of these skills.
